Ben Carson’s Mother, Who ‘Absolutely Refused to Be a Victim’, Has Passed Away

Hud Secretary and one time presidential candidate Dr. Ben Carson announced some sad news on Facebook earlier this evening: his mother, Sonya Carson, has passed away.

Dr. Carson shared some insight into the woman who raised the man who rose to prominence after the national prayer breakfast in 2013:

His mother had “very little formal education” yet she still managed to be a success. The secret to her formula? She “absolutely refused to be a victim” and she encouraged her kids not to develop a victim mentality. Obviously, this is a lesson that really resonated with him because he shared the poem she used to always read to them when they wanted to make excuses:

If things go bad for you
And make you a bit ashamed
Often you will find out that
You have yourself to blame

Swiftly we ran to mischief
And then the bad luck came
Why do we fault others?
We have ourselves to blame

Whatever happens to us,
Here is what we say
“Had it not been for so-and-so
Things wouldn’t have gone that way.”

And if you are short of friends,
I’ll tell you what to do
Make an examination,
You’ll find the faults in you…

You are the captain of your ship,
So agree with the same
If you travel downward
You have yourself to blame

Here’s a look back at that now infamous speech, in which he obliterated the “pc world” we now live in, and so eloquently warned of the dangers of being politically correct. He also expanded on the role his mother played in his life, and how critical it was that she believed in him and valued education so much. What a great mom! May she rest in peace.
